#TradingPairs101 🔗 – What Are They & Why They Matter

A trading pair lets you exchange one crypto for another—like BTC/USDT or ETH/BTC. The first asset is what you’re buying or selling, the second is what you’re trading against.

📊 Example: In BTC/USDT, you're trading Bitcoin using Tether (USDT).

There are crypto-to-stablecoin pairs (e.g., ETH/USDT) for less volatility, and crypto-to-crypto pairs (e.g., SOL/ETH) for portfolio swaps.

🧠 Pro tip: Choose pairs with high liquidity and volume for smoother trades.
